Remarks

Interest in the course as well as the teaching is good. This institution focuses more on practical knowledge on the ground level. So that it is easy to understand the various concepts of Social Work especially in a Rural Areas.

Course Curriculum Overview

It's is very well designed and updated as well as faculties update and change the syllabus accordingly to the current affairs. Course structure is well designed in such that you get 3 months rural field exposure and one month in Urban in any NGO. Faculties are good.

Placement Experience

2.5

Not for Bachelor's but placements are for Master students. Students with faculties they form the committee called as CGPC Cell. They call the various organizations and NGO'S. Interview is there for all the organizations and some take FGD and exam on the basis of that they select the candidates.

College Events

5

Lots of events are celebrated in the college like NRYF, Mushaira, Freshers, Farewell, Onam, Harfest, Ganpati utsav and much more. Academic related programs such as guest lectures, seminars, workshops are also organized.

Fees and Financial Aid

Loan facilities are with banks and Institute provide Financial Aid Support and we can avail the benefit from Government scholarships from various state governments. Also Institute provides medical insurance.

Campus Life

Sports facilities are there such as cricket, basketball, football, badminton, volleyball and kabbaddi all we can play. Computer lab is there having printing and scanning facilities as well as there is 24x7 wifi available with High speed data. Size of library is big, it has more than 50,000+books and journals online catalogue is there. Almost 100 people can sit.

Hostel Facilities

Hostel is equipped with lots of facilities like electricity and LAN facilities and have small room with two bunk beds consist 4 students, have separate cupboards, chair and table. The cost of hostel is 15000 per semester.
